THUNDER BAY – Thunder Bay Police report that “A loaded handgun was seized by the Thunder Bay Police in connection with an execution of a search warrant on a north side motel on October 3, 2014 just after 3:00PM EDT.

The Thunder Bay Police Drug Unit and the Emergency task unit were in the process of executing a search warrant when individuals were seen leaving the motel room that was the target of the investigation. The vehicle they were driving was stopped on Powely Street at Cumberland Street and the four occupants were removed from the vehicle. A search of the vehicle located a loaded handgun. Two of the occupants were charged with weapons related offences.

Shelley Hamilton, 39 years old of Thunder Bay has been charged with:
• Unauthorized Possession of a Firearm
• Possession of a Firearm for a Dangerous Purpose
• Possession of a Firearm while Prohibited
• Possession of Prohibited or Restricted Firearm/Ammunition

Brandyn Hunter, 18 years of Toronto has been charged with:
• Unauthorized Possession of a Firearm
• Possession of a Firearm for a Dangerous Purpose
• Possession of a Firearm while Prohibited
• Breach of Probation

Both individuals made a court appearance on the weekend and were remanded to the District Jail and will make a next court appearance on October 6, 2014.
